Heim  >  Artikel  >  Backend-Entwicklung  >  Was sind die PHP-Installationsumgebungen?

Was sind die PHP-Installationsumgebungen?

DDD
DDDOriginal
2023-07-11 15:39:111838Durchsuche

Die PHP-Installationsumgebung umfasst: 1. Stellen Sie sicher, dass Ihr System die Mindestsystemanforderungen von PHP erfüllt. 2. Wählen Sie die entsprechende Serversoftware aus und stellen Sie sicher, dass sie korrekt installiert und konfiguriert ist. 3. Laden Sie den für die Systemversion geeigneten PHP-Interpreter herunter Befolgen Sie während der Installation die Anweisungen der offiziell bereitgestellten Installationsanleitung und wählen Sie die entsprechenden Konfigurationsoptionen aus. 4. Je nach ausgewählter Serversoftware muss diese entsprechend konfiguriert werden. 5. Verwenden Sie Befehlszeilentools oder installieren Sie manuell einige PHP-Erweiterungsmodule zusätzliche Funktionen und Features.

Was sind die PHP-Installationsumgebungen?

Die Betriebsumgebung dieses Artikels: Windows 10-System, PHP8.1.3-Version, Dell G3-Computer.

PHP ist eine weit verbreitete serverseitige Skriptsprache, mit der dynamische Webseiten und Anwendungen erstellt werden können. Um PHP reibungslos nutzen zu können, müssen Sie zunächst eine für die Ausführung von PHP geeignete Umgebung einrichten.

PHP-Installationsumgebung kann von verschiedenen Betriebssystemen und Serversoftware abhängen. Im Folgenden ist die allgemein erforderliche PHP-Installationsumgebung aufgeführt:

  1. Betriebssystem: PHP kann auf einer Vielzahl verschiedener Betriebssysteme ausgeführt werden, einschließlich Windows, MacOS und Linux usw. Stellen Sie sicher, dass Ihr System die Mindestsystemanforderungen für PHP erfüllt.

  2. Serversoftware: PHP kann mit einer Vielzahl von Serversoftware verwendet werden, die häufigsten davon sind Apache und Nginx. Sie müssen die richtige Serversoftware auswählen und sicherstellen, dass sie richtig installiert und konfiguriert ist.

  3. PHP-Interpreter: Laden Sie den für Ihre Systemversion geeigneten PHP-Interpreter von der offiziellen PHP-Website herunter (https://www.php.net/downloads.php). Befolgen Sie bei der Installation die offizielle Installationsanleitung und wählen Sie die entsprechenden Konfigurationsoptionen aus.

  4. Webserver-Konfiguration: Je nachdem, welche Serversoftware Sie wählen, muss diese entsprechend konfiguriert werden, um sicherzustellen, dass der PHP-Interpreter korrekt ausgeführt werden kann. Spezifische Konfigurationsmethoden finden Sie in den entsprechenden Dokumenten oder Websites.

  5. PHP-Erweiterungsmodule: Abhängig von Ihren Anforderungen müssen Sie möglicherweise einige PHP-Erweiterungsmodule installieren. Diese Erweiterungsmodule stellen zusätzliche Funktionen und Features bereit, wie z. B. Datenbankverbindungsbibliotheken, Bildverarbeitungsbibliotheken usw. Diese Erweiterungen können mit Befehlszeilentools wie pecl oder manuell installiert werden.

Installationsschritte:

1. Laden Sie den PHP-Interpreter herunter: Wählen Sie die entsprechende Version und das Betriebssystem auf der offiziellen PHP-Website aus, laden Sie das komprimierte PHP-Interpreterpaket herunter und extrahieren Sie es in das angegebene Verzeichnis.

2. Konfigurieren Sie den PHP-Interpreter: Geben Sie das dekomprimierte PHP-Verzeichnis ein, kopieren Sie die Datei php.ini und benennen Sie sie in php.ini-produktion (oder php.ini-development, je nach tatsächlicher Situation) um.

3. Konfigurieren Sie die Umgebungsvariablen des PHP-Interpreters: Fügen Sie das Verzeichnis, in dem sich der dekomprimierte PHP-Interpreter befindet, zur Umgebungsvariablen PATH des Systems hinzu, damit der PHP-Befehl in jedem Verzeichnis verwendet werden kann.

4. Konfigurieren Sie die Zuordnung zwischen dem Webserver und dem PHP-Interpreter:

-Apache-Server: Öffnen Sie die Apache-Konfigurationsdatei, suchen Sie das LoadModule php_module-Modul und entfernen Sie das Kommentarsymbol (#) davor, speichern Sie es und starten Sie es neu der Apache-Dienst.

- Nginx-Server: Öffnen Sie die Nginx-Konfigurationsdatei und suchen Sie den Speicherort, an dem der PHP-Interpreter konfiguriert ist. Im Allgemeinen wird der Parameter fastcgi_pass als IP-Adresse und Portnummer des PHP-Interpreters konfiguriert. Speichern Sie den Nginx-Dienst und starten Sie ihn neu.

5. Testen Sie den PHP-Interpreter: Erstellen Sie eine test.php-Datei im Stammverzeichnis des Webservers mit dem Inhalt phpinfo(). Greifen Sie über einen Browser auf die Datei zu. Wenn auf der Webseite PHP-Konfigurationsinformationen angezeigt werden, wurde der PHP-Interpreter erfolgreich installiert.

Datenbankkonfiguration

Wenn Sie eine Datenbank verwenden müssen, müssen Sie auch die Datenbank konfigurieren. Die spezifischen Schritte sind wie folgt:

-Installieren Sie das Datenbankverwaltungssystem und stellen Sie sicher, dass es normal läuft.

- Suchen Sie das entsprechende Datenbankerweiterungsmodul in der PHP-Konfigurationsdatei php.ini und entkommentieren Sie es.

- Ändern Sie entsprechend der tatsächlichen Situation den Konfigurationsinhalt des Erweiterungsmoduls, z. B. Datenbankserveradresse, Benutzername, Passwort usw.

- Starten Sie den Webserver neu.

Zu diesem Zeitpunkt wurde die PHP-Umgebung erfolgreich installiert. Je nach tatsächlichem Bedarf können Sie auch einige häufig verwendete PHP-Erweiterungsmodule installieren, z. B. die GD-Grafikbibliothek, CURL, PDO usw., um die Funktionen und Fähigkeiten von PHP zu erweitern.

Zusammenfassung:

Die Installation einer PHP-Umgebung erfordert die Auswahl eines geeigneten Betriebssystems, einer Webserver-Software und eines Datenbankverwaltungssystems. Indem Sie den PHP-Interpreter und die zugehörige Software herunterladen und konfigurieren und schließlich die Datenbankkonfiguration abschließen, können Sie PHP zum Entwickeln und Ausführen dynamischer Webseiten und Anwendungen verwenden. Wenn Sie die oben genannten Schritte befolgen, können Sie erfolgreich eine PHP-Entwicklungsumgebung einrichten, um nachfolgende Codierungs- und Entwicklungsarbeiten zu erleichtern.

Das obige ist der detaillierte Inhalt vonWas sind die PHP-Installationsumgebungen?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n